--- Comment #16 from Michael Jenkins <mdjenkins at comcast.net>  2008-06-17 02:20:18 ---
I'm getting this same graphic error running under wine but not the cedega
wrapped "native" client (That has different graphic and audio issues which
makes wine preferable to me).

In Game:
> If I use F11 or right click and select "Show in map browser" a system to initially open the map browser and I see the random textures. Before loading the random textures it begins to fade in the proper image for the Universe section of the map in before loading a random textures.
> I then press F11 to close the map browser and right-click on random system in a different region than was originally opened and select "Show in map browser" but the map browser does not open (may be a feature of the application idk).
>I then use F11 to open the map browser and the proper image for the region I clicked is drawn as is the proper image for the Constellation.
> Leaving the Map browser open, I then choose a different constellation in the same region and it's graphic is corrupt. I then go back to the uncorrupted region and it loads properly. Any Region, Constellation or System that loads properly once continues to load properly for that session. 

So... I do not believe it is a driver issue. It is capable of drawing the
proper texture but it is not able to draw them consistently. Additionally I am
able to still interface with the random/corrupt textures. All textures are
caching properly too (corrupt or not).

Hardware dual nVidia 9600GT SLi enabled

Wine Versions attempted:
1.0_rc4
1.0_rc5

Drivers Tested
171.06.01
173.08
173.14.05
